Wildhorse Productions Ltd. purchased equipment on February 1, 2024, for $81.500. The company estimated the equipment would have a useful life of three years and would produce 10,500 units, with a residual value of $16,400. During 2024, the equipment produced 5,000 units. On October 31,2025, the equipment was sold for $18,000; it had produced 4,500 units that year.
